We’re turning up the heat in the kitchen with five New York firefighters battling it out to become the “5 Alarm Cook-Off” champion! Judge Jenny McCarthy will decide the title with 10 local nurses, including two from each borough. "They say firemen know how to cook, so I'm ready to see it!" says Jenny, while offering one hint to the contestants: "I do like a nice presentation ... you have to really care what it looks like."
What's at stake? Five thousand dollars, a $2,500 Key Food gift card, GE Energy Star appliances for their station house courtesy of P.C. Richard & Son, and dinner for the winner and nine friends at the Old Homestead Steakhouse plus the opportunity to be a celebrity chef at the restaurant for one night to benefit the FDNY Foundation!
